The Berkeley Yellowjackets will head out on the road to face off against the Encinal Jets at 5:45 p.m. on Tuesday. Berkeley is coming into the contest on a four-game losing streak.
Last Thursday, Berkeley lost to Castro Valley on the road by a 22-6 margin. While losing is never fun, the Yellowjackets can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' California football rankings (they are ranked 352nd, while the Trojans are ranked 131st).
Meanwhile, even if it wasn't a dominant performance, Encinal beat San Leandro 20-14 on Thursday. The victory made it back-to-back wins for the Jets.
Berkeley's loss dropped their record down to 2-8. As for Encinal, their win bumped their record up to 2-0.
Everything went Berkeley's way against Encinal when the teams last played back in September of 2023 as Berkeley made off with a 25-0 victory. The rematch might be a little tougher for Berkeley since the team won't have the home-field advantage this time around. We'll see if the change in venue makes a difference.
